首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将行转置为列需要帮助

将行转置为列是一种数据处理操作,常用于将数据从行方向重新组织为列方向。这种操作可以在数据分析、数据清洗、数据可视化等领域中发挥重要作用。

行转置为列的操作可以通过编程语言和相关工具来实现。以下是一种常见的实现方式:

  1. 使用编程语言(如Python)中的数据处理库(如Pandas)可以方便地进行行列转置操作。可以使用Pandas库中的transpose()函数来实现行列转置。具体代码如下:
代码语言:txt
复制
import pandas as pd

# 假设data是一个包含原始数据的DataFrame对象
transposed_data = data.transpose()
  1. 在数据库中,可以使用SQL语句中的PIVOT操作来实现行列转置。具体语法和用法可以根据具体的数据库系统而有所不同。

行转置为列的优势包括:

  1. 数据结构更加紧凑:行转置为列可以减少数据的冗余,使数据结构更加紧凑,便于存储和传输。
  2. 数据分析更加灵活:行转置为列可以改变数据的布局,使得数据分析更加灵活。例如,可以更方便地进行数据聚合、筛选和排序等操作。
  3. 数据可视化更加直观:行转置为列可以使得数据在可视化图表中更加直观地展示。例如,可以将原始数据的行作为横坐标,列作为纵坐标,绘制柱状图或折线图等。

行转置为列的应用场景包括:

  1. 数据分析和报表生成:在数据分析和报表生成过程中,经常需要将原始数据进行行列转置,以满足不同的分析需求和报表格式要求。
  2. 数据清洗和预处理:在数据清洗和预处理过程中,行列转置可以帮助整理和规范数据,使得后续的数据处理更加方便和高效。
  3. 数据可视化:在数据可视化过程中,行列转置可以改变数据的布局,使得数据更加适合于不同类型的可视化图表展示。

腾讯云提供了一系列与数据处理和云计算相关的产品和服务,可以帮助实现行列转置等操作。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站或咨询腾讯云的客服人员。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分21秒

JSP博客管理系统myeclipse开发mysql数据库mvc结构java编程

领券